Richmond, VA (August 27, 2025) – A two-vehicle crash early Tuesday morning resulted in at least one reported injury at the intersection of Jahnke Rd and High Oaks Rd in Richmond. The accident occurred around 7:14 a.m. on August 26 and prompted a multi-agency response including Richmond Fire, Police, and EMS units.
According to dispatch audio from Richmond City Fire, the collision involved a light blue 2014 Chevrolet and a black Kia Forte. Engine 23 was the first fire unit to arrive on scene, where responders confirmed an injury and began coordinating with Richmond Ambulance Authority (RAA) and Richmond Police Department (RPD).
The intersection of Jahnke and High Oaks lies within a mixed residential and commuter corridor, where early morning traffic volume can be high. Emergency crews worked to stabilize the scene, assess the injured, and manage traffic flow during the response.
Further details on the condition of the injured individual or the cause of the crash have not yet been released. Authorities are continuing to investigate the circumstances surrounding the collision.
